At WSP, Landscape Architects are integral to creating positive, long-lasting impacts in the communities we serve through a culture of innovation, integrity, and inclusion. In Ontario, we are a team of 35+ Landscape Architects, Urban Designers, Arborists, and Technicians. With the support of our national team of allied professionals – Planners, Engineers, Scientists - we think globally and act locally.
Our work is focused on building a resilient future - bringing nature and people together – thoughtfully, responsibly, and artfully. Current projects include local and regional parks, urban spaces and plazas, complete streets, multi-use trails, transit and transportation facilities and infrastructure, master planning, and ecologically based design.
